On the right from naiharn beach, at the exit (in the direction where the hotel is), there is a parking lot (terminus) of tuk-tuks. There's still a temple nearby. To get from there to the Rawai embankment costs 20 baht per person. A child can take 10 baht, checked) Rawai is not a specific point, but a district. But for 800 baht you can get from Rawai to Mai Khao by taxi. The price tag on the Internet is strange and inadequate. There is no such price tag) In the evening hours, a tuk-tuk turns into a tuk-tuk-taxi and for less than 100 baht they do not drive. They work like a regular tuk-tuk until 17:00. And also, for the record, it's not really a tuk-tuk, it's a song theo. But local and, among other things, drivers call it both a tuk-tuk and a tuk-tuk-taxi.
